Okay. This was really the only significant hiccup of the cruise. We went to Mad Hatter’s Ball for the Platinum/Diamond water shuttle tickets. The assistant head of guest services was working her tail off, bless her heart… and getting BEAT UP by angry passengers. It ended up being just under a two hour wait in the lounge to get off. We had to use our lifeboats as shuttles, and based on staff shortages we could only run four total. Each boat carries 80 pax. They’re not used to this operation in Sitka, and worst of all, it was about 30 minutes round trip for each boat. 
 

0CFB1182-D824-4DB9-98CA-F461E4BDA74F.thumb.jpeg.6ef1efda3e38bc0fd3375f6fe5e98561.jpeg

 

we were in group 9 (of course excursions got off first) and it took us two hours. People without DIA/PLAT that waiting to get shuttle tickets, in some cases, barely had time to get off at all. IF at all. 
 

F515A0E1-7C78-4A00-9548-02CD65946E5F.thumb.jpeg.7dcfb6707ad73b3beed8fa2b379c3601.jpeg

 

there were also, in some cases, hour long lines to get on a shuttle back at the end of the day. Luckily, we kinda sniffed this out and jumped back just before the rush. 
 

was it an inconvenience? Absolutely. That said, we just took a deep breath, made friends with people around us, and tried to think that if being stuck sitting in a comfortable lounge on a cruise ship was our biggest hardship of the voyage, we were doing all right. And you know what? It was!
